The video shows a bearded (có râu) Canadian soldier (binh sĩ) attached to his parachute and slowly descending over a large body of water. He then holds up a can of beer, opens it and starts drinking. The soldier then says, “The government …” and shakes his head before the video ends.

The video started circulating Friday on Twitter, Instagram and TikTok and was also publicized by Task and Purpose, a U.S.-based website covering military and veterans affairs. The Task and Purpose posting on Twitter was titled “This Canadian paratrooper living his best life.”

National Defence spokesman Dan Le Bouthillier said Saturday that the soldier was from the Quebec-based Royal 22nd Regiment and the video was filmed during recent parachute training at Garrison Petawawa. “A unit investigation has been initiated,” Le Bouthillier added.

The soldier in the video is no longer serving, having left the Canadian Forces on Sept. 1, Le Bouthillier added.
